Lucknow: Samajwadi Party on Monday said it
will observe the anniversary of the demolition of the Babri
mosque on December 6 as "black day".
"Instructions have been issued to all district units
of the party by state unit president Akhilesh Yadav to hold
meetings to express their anguish over the demolition of the
mosque in Ayodhya on December 6, 1992," party spokesman
Rajendra Chaudhary said.
As a mark of protest, partymen would also sport black
bands on the day, Chaudhary said, reiterating party`s stand
blaming the then Congress government at the Centre and
communal forces for the pulling down of the mosque.
